Mateos an Imposing Presence at the Tables

Nível 22 : 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Adrian Mateos
Adrian Mateos

Samuel Bovy opened to 16,000 from under the gun. It folded to Adrian Mateos in the big blind who raised to 55,000. Bovy thought about it before folding.

"Even in position I feel out of position," he said to the Spaniard. "Did you have a hand?"

"Sometimes," replied Mateos.

Payouts Confirmed; €86,000 to the Winner

Nível 22 : 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Winamax Poker Open Main Event
Winamax Poker Open Main Event

A total of 1,389 players entered the 2019 Winamax Poker Open Dublin Main Event and 197 of them will be in the money.

A min-cash is worth €1,000 in comparison to a seat at the final table, which will earn players €13,000.

The winner will walk away with €86,000 and the title.

266 Players Return for Winamax Poker Open Dublin Main Event Day 2

Winamax Poker Open Dublin Main Event
Winamax Poker Open Dublin Main Event

Just 266 players remain from a record field of 1,389 in the 2019 Winamax Poker Open Main Event here at the Citywest hotel in Dublin.

The new high surpassed last yea'rs figure by just under 200 showing the consistent attraction that is the Winamax tour and its six-max format.

The remaining players will all be wanting to lock up a cash when the money bubble bursts today. Prize pool and payouts are yet to be confirmed and we will give them to you as soon as we have them.

The chip leader heading into the penultimate day is Philippe Guillou who bagged 764,000 in yesterday's Day 1c flight. Behind him comes Day 1a chip leader George Stoddart (750,000) and Erik Oelschlegel (739,000). Day 1a chip leader Jeremy Etot (736,000) and Elisha Benguigui (700,000) are the only other players over 700,000 in chips.

A total of eight Winamax Team Pros have made it through to Day 2, with former champion Pierre Calamusa (436,000) the best placed of them. Then comes Davidi Kitai (231,000), celebrating his 40th birthday today, Ivan Deyra (219,000), Leo Margets (200,000), Adrian Mateos (167,000), Aladin Reskallah (149,000), Guillaume Diaz (135,000) and Gaelle Baumann (124,000).
